Why These Are the Top Bathroom Remodeling Contractors in Preston

** The bathroom remodeling market in Preston, Oklahoma, is characteristic of a rural community, relying heavily on skilled local tradespeople and established contractors from nearby larger towns like Shawnee. There is a moderate level of competition among regional providers, which helps maintain service quality and reasonable pricing. The average quality of work is high among the top-tier contractors, who rely on reputation and word-of-mouth in a tight-knit market. Typical pricing for a full bathroom remodel in this region can vary widely based on scope and materials but generally falls within a range of **$7,500 to $25,000+.** * **Budget-minded updates** (fixture replacements, new vanity, painting): $7,500 - $12,000 * **Mid-range full remodel** (new tile, standard shower/tub, vanity, toilet, lighting): $12,000 - $20,000 * **High-end or complex remodel** (layout changes, custom tile work, walk-in showers, premium fixtures): $20,000+ Homeowners in Preston are advised to seek multiple quotes, verify state licensing (via the Oklahoma Construction Industries Board), and insist on proof of insurance before commencing any project. 2How does Oklahoma's climate affect my choices for bathroom materials and ventilation?

Oklahoma's climate, with its high humidity in summer and potential for hard water, makes proper ventilation and material selection critical. We highly recommend installing a high-CFM exhaust fan vented directly outside to combat mold and mildew. For surfaces, choose porcelain tiles and quartz or solid-surface countertops that resist moisture and are easy to clean, avoiding porous materials like marble that can be damaged by mineral deposits from hard water.

5How can I verify a bathroom remodeler is reputable and licensed in Oklahoma?

Always verify an Oklahoma contractor's license through the Oklahoma Construction Industries Board (CIB) online lookup. For local reputation, ask for references from Preston or nearby towns like Okmulgee and check reviews on local community pages. A trustworthy contractor will also carry general liability insurance and workers' compensation, protecting you as the homeowner during the project.
